Sanchi is the oldest Buddhist sanctuary still in existence. Crowning a hill some 40 km from Bhopal, its stupas, monolithic pillars, temples and monasteries date mostly from the 2nd and 1st centuries BC, and the place remained a major centre of Indian Buddhism into the 12th century AD. The monuments were inscribed as UNESCO World Heritage in 1989.
